What Happened at the Concert?

Aaron Lee Tasjan was performing for fans when he began singing one of his well-known songs. During the performance, a few audience members decided to leave before the song was finished. According to reports, the people who walked out appeared to disagree with the message of the song.

Instead of stopping the performance or reacting emotionally, Tasjan continued singing and finished the show. Most of the audience stayed and enjoyed the rest of the concert without any problems.

After the event, videos and comments about the walkout started appearing online. Many fans wanted to know why people had left, while others praised the singer for remaining calm during the situation.

Aaron Lee Tasjan’s Response

After the concert, Aaron Lee Tasjan shared his thoughts about what had happened. Instead of criticizing the people who left, he respected their decision.

He explained that every person has the freedom to decide what they want to listen to. At the same time, he said artists also have the freedom to express themselves through their music.

Tasjan believes that songs are not only meant to entertain but can also encourage people to think about important topics. He said he writes honestly and performs the music he believes in, even if everyone does not agree with it.

His calm response received praise from many fans who appreciated the respectful way he handled the situation.

Aaron Lee Tasjan’s Music Career

Aaron Lee Tasjan has built a successful career as a singer-songwriter known for his unique style. His music combines elements of Americana, folk, country, rock, and indie music.

Over the years, he has released several albums and earned praise from music critics for his songwriting. His songs often tell personal stories while also exploring broader topics about life and society.

Tasjan has gained a loyal fan base because many listeners appreciate his honest writing and energetic live performances. Whether performing in small venues or at larger events, he is known for connecting with audiences through his music.
